Output 30cb84dec179310824fa642c3171f12288b842b3d3a69a5d3ffb05a9b84f69b8:0

value
6982957842761
script pubkey
OP_0 OP_PUSHBYTES_20 2bd184fb4f6fca263db7450ca6c177e78993e076
address
tb1q90gcf760dl9zv0dhg5x2dsthu7ye8crkexayxk
transaction
30cb84dec179310824fa642c3171f12288b842b3d3a69a5d3ffb05a9b84f69b8
confirmations
176445
spent
true